All Because of a Burlap Lampshade


While in the Salvation Army thrift store one day, I came across this burlap lampshade.
I loved it but walked away because really, where was I going to put it?
But then, like I usually do, I walked back over and picked it up. There were lots of lamps just a couple of feet away from this beautiful shade and surely I could look through them and find the perfect one right?



I found it.  I had to look past the orange though and imagine it with a makeover.
{pardon the mess on the table}


I painted the lamp and then added the shade. 
Perfect!  Just how I had imagined.

I put it in our bedroom.  It fit right in with the new makeover in there.  I promise I will show you the room but there is just one more big project that must be completed before it will be "finished."

The After:


Ahhhh....much better!

The wall color is Alaskan Husky by Benjamin Moore.


I painted my husband's dresser in a creamy shade of white and then went back and sanded the edges to distress it a bit. Then I went over it with a mahogany stain which I applied and quickly wiped off. I painted the hardware black.


Below is the nightstand...





I painted it exactly like the dresser. I was going to paint the bed as well, but then decided to leave it as is. I thought that the bed and the television armoire would look better in their original stained wood finish. After looking at the photos though, I may go back and paint the bed too. I have to think about it. The armoire will definitely stay as it is though. The wood is too pretty to touch on that one!


The lampshades were originally plain white but I added black ribbon to the tops and bottoms of them to dress them up a bit.


An old, vintage fan that I found years ago at a flea market. I added it to the top of husband's dresser along with a miniature globe.


Here is my dresser that you may remember from this post. I liked the way the black handles looked on the nightstand and husband's dresser, so I took the hardware off of this dresser and painted them black as well.

The Bedroom Inspiration

image courtesy of Country Living
So, have you read the latest issue of Country Living yet? It's the December/January issue and I loved it. I read it cover to cover. Several times actually.
So anyway, the article about the Tiemann Family's White Holiday Home is what inspired our bedroom makeover. Well, actually, it inspired the colors. I had already decided to do the room. I was just looking for a little color inspiration. This was it. I loved the color so much I just had to do it. Of course, I got a sample can first because you know how it is...sometimes a color on a magazine page isn't always the same when you get it on the wall.
In this case it was perfect! It's called Alaskan Husky by Benjamin Moore and I am in love with it. It's the perfect white and gray and very pale blue, all wrapped up in one color.
So far, I've got the walls painted and I've painted one dresser. The dresser is a creamy white to match the other dresser I did here. I have a night stand to paint tonight and then tomorrow I will hopefully put the room back together.
